I had a rat named Squeakers that was absolutely awful. He would bite my fingers and fought with the other rats. I almost gave him away to be fed to a snake. I decided against it and took a different approach. I am so so glad I did, I was about to make a terrible mistake.He ended up being the best rat I had. He would sit on the top of the cage (on the outside) unattended for hours. He never got in trouble. Super sweet. Wouldn't fight the other rats. He became a pacifist. It broke my heart when he passed a couple years later from natural causes. I also learned a lot about rats and bonding with them from that little guy.

The cat concerns me too. Pets are family in my home and while I know all people don't feel that way, cats are a special animal. They choose who and when they bond with someone, you can't trick them into it like a dog. Sometimes it takes a lot of time. You can't expect a cat to bond because you feed it, if you don't they will feed themselves, they aren't dogs, they're independent.

If you would like to bond with your cat it just takes a little time everyday. Pick a time to train and give your cat attention once a day. Do it at exactly the same time every day. This time is meant for bonding. Pet the cat, play with the cat and most important is to train the cat. The cat will start coming out and waiting for you, at that time you picked, to begin it's lessons, play and for vie for your attention. Bonding is a two way street, make an effort and you will see a big difference in time. I have a lot of experience working with shelter animals so if anyone needs some pointers with training or any behavioral issues regarding their pet, please PM me and I would be happy to assist. Many options are available, depending on the behavior, before you decide to part ways with your pet.
